Re: [Xen-devel] [for-4.7] Request input on XENMAPSPACE_dev_mmio

2016-05-24 Thread Julien Grall
Hi Jan, On 24/05/16 14:57, Jan Beulich wrote: On 24.05.16 at 15:24, wrote: For ARM we would need at least the following attributes: - normal uncached memory: for write-combine on SRAM or video RAM - Device_nGnRE: non-gathering and non-reordering - Device_GRE: gathering and redorder

Re: [Xen-devel] [for-4.7] Request input on XENMAPSPACE_dev_mmio

2016-05-24 Thread Wei Liu
On Tue, May 24, 2016 at 02:24:22PM +0100, Julien Grall wrote: > Hi all, > > Sorry for noticing this problem late in the release process. > > The mapping space XENMAPSPACE_dev_mmio has been introduced recently (will be > present in Xen 4.7) to let dom0 map device MMIO regions when ACPI is in-use >

Re: [Xen-devel] [for-4.7] Request input on XENMAPSPACE_dev_mmio

2016-05-24 Thread Jan Beulich
>>> On 24.05.16 at 15:24, wrote: > For ARM we would need at least the following attributes: >- normal uncached memory: for write-combine on SRAM or video RAM >- Device_nGnRE: non-gathering and non-reordering >- Device_GRE: gathering and redordering > > It might be worth to also consid

[Xen-devel] [for-4.7] Request input on XENMAPSPACE_dev_mmio

2016-05-24 Thread Julien Grall
Hi all, Sorry for noticing this problem late in the release process. The mapping space XENMAPSPACE_dev_mmio has been introduced recently (will be present in Xen 4.7) to let dom0 map device MMIO regions when ACPI is in-use on ARM platform. Xen ARM will map those regions in the stage-2 page ta